[ERROR] [2023-06-07 14:10:32.926] [http-nio-18086-exec-1] [com.botian.government.framework.config.GlobalExceptionHandler.exceptionHandler] [55] [系统报错] java.util.ConcurrentModificationException: null
时间: 2023-12-23 17:03:41 浏览: 36
这是一个 Java 报错信息,表明在程序执行期间出现了 ConcurrentModificationException 异常。这个异常通常发生在多线程环境中,当一个线程正在遍历某个集合(如 List、Map)时,另一个线程对这个集合进行了修改,导致遍历时出现异常。
为了解决这个问题,可以使用线程安全的集合(如 ConcurrentHashMap),或者使用 synchronized 关键字对集合进行加锁。另外,也可以在遍历集合时使用迭代器(Iterator),这样可以避免在遍历时对集合进行修改。
相关问题
2023-06-10 21:44:19.229 WARN 10408 --- [nio-8088-exec-1] o.s.web.servlet.PageNotFound : No mapping for GET / 2023-06-10 21:44:19.546 WARN 10408 --- [nio-8088-exec-2] o.s.web.servlet.PageNotFound : No mapping for GET /favicon.ico
这是一个 Spring Boot 应用程序中的警告信息。在第一条警告中,应用程序收到了一个 GET 请求,但它无法找到匹配该请求的任何 URL 映射,因此会返回 404 错误页面。在第二条警告中,应用程序收到了一个 GET 请求,该请求是用来请求网站图标的,但应用程序同样无法找到匹配该请求的 URL 映射。这些警告信息可以被忽略,因为它们只是告诉你有一些请求没有被处理,但不会影响应用程序的正常运行。
2023-06-08T11:32:23.660+08:00 INFO 14980 --- [nio-8088-exec-2] o.a.c.c.C.[Tomcat].[localhost].[/] : Initializing Spring DispatcherServlet 'dispatcherServlet' 2023-06-08T11:32:23.661+08:00 INFO 14980 --- [nio-8088-exec-2] o.s.web.servlet.DispatcherServlet : Initializing Servlet 'dispatcherServlet' 2023-06-08T11:32:23.662+08:00 INFO 14980 --- [nio-8088-exec-2] o.s.web.servlet.DispatcherServlet : Completed initialization in 1 ms
这段信息是一个Java Spring应用程序在启动时输出的日志信息。其中包含以下内容:
- 时间戳:2023-06-08T11:32:23.660+08:00 表示日志输出的时间。
- 日志级别:INFO 表示这是一条信息级别的日志,通常用来表示应用程序的正常运行状态。
- 线程信息:[nio-8088-exec-2] 表示这条日志信息是由哪个线程输出的。
- 日志内容:该段日志信息中输出了Spring DispatcherServlet初始化的相关信息,包括初始化的Servlet名称、初始化完成的时间等。
这些日志信息通常被用来帮助开发人员定位和解决应用程序中的问题,比如排查应用程序启动失败、性能问题等。